a 10.0-kg animal is running at a rate of 3.0 m/s. what is the kinetic energy of the animal

OpenStudy (anonymous):

Kinetic energy is equal to, 1/2 M V^2 actually. Not mv^2. So the kinetic energy of this animal would be 5 kg x( 3.0 m/s^2) KE= 45 Joules
